The following seems annoying (and is especially so for writing macros/syntax extensions)
fn main() {
let x: & int = &1;
x.eq(&x); // `x == x` works fine
}
auto-deref.rs:6:9: 6:11 error: mismatched types: expected `&int` but found `&&int` (expected int but found &-ptr)
auto-deref.rs:6 x.eq(&x);
^~
error: aborting due to previous error
